    Characteristics and tasting notes for the Bourgogne Pinot Noir "Cuvée Simone" 2022

    Tasting

    Colour
    The colour reveals a beautiful ruby red hue, with a brightness typical of young wines made from this grape variety.

    Nose
    The aromatic bouquet opens with scents of well-ripened red fruits, evoking cherry, wild strawberry and raspberry. Delicate floral touches of violet intertwine with subtle earthy nuances.

    Palate
    The attack is lively and imbued with freshness. The palate reveals a perfectly balanced structure, supported by lovely natural acidity and supple, fine-grained tannins. The silky, round texture accompanies flavours of juicy red fruits, cranberry and sweet spices. The finish, with a lovely persistence, extends into notes of redcurrant and a fine mineral touch.

    Food and wine pairing

    This red wine pairs wonderfully with classic regional cuisine, particularly roasted poultry or poultry prepared with cream, as well as veal escalopes with mushrooms. It also pairs beautifully with delicate red meats such as filet mignon or herb-crusted lamb chops, fine charcuterie, or forest-inspired dishes like a wild mushroom risotto. As for cheese, it enhances soft cheeses such as Époisses.

    Service and storage

    The Bourgogne Pinot Noir "Cuvée Simone" 2022 offers an optimal tasting window between five and eight years. Stored under good conditions, it can be cellared until around 2032.

    Other characteristics

    This wine has an alcohol content of approximately 13%.

    The authentic expression of the Chassagne-Montrachet terroir by Domaine Guy Amiot et Fils

    The estate

    Founded in 1920 by Arsène and Flavie Amiot, Domaine Guy Amiot et Fils is a historic institution of Burgundy, established in Chassagne-Montrachet. A pioneer in estate bottling from its very beginnings, this family-run estate stands out for its rich heritage and its environmental commitment, certified at the highest level. Today, the fourth generation, represented by brothers Thierry and Fabrice Amiot, runs the estate. They carry on a tradition combining expertise with modernity, all while paying tribute to the estate's founding women.

    The vineyard

    The grapes come from carefully selected plots, located between Remigny and the lower part of the Chassagne-Montrachet slope. Facing due south to ensure ideal ripening, these vines, with an average age of forty-five years, thrive on rich, deep soils, perfectly suited to this Burgundy appellation. The estate favours environmentally friendly viticulture, certified High Environmental Value, applying the principles of integrated pest management to preserve biodiversity and fruit quality.

    The vintage

    The weather year began with a mild winter, followed by essential rainfall in June. The summer season was then marked by intense heat and a period of drought in July. These unique climatic conditions resulted in a generous, remarkably high-quality harvest, marking the return of a highly favourable year for the region.

    Winemaking and aging

    The creation of the Bourgogne Pinot Noir "Cuvée Simone" 2022 is overseen with rigour, combining contemporary techniques with the region's ancestral know-how. Aging takes place in a cellar with elliptical vaults, architecture specifically designed to provide an optimal natural environment for the wines' maturation.

    Grape variety

    100% Pinot Noir.
